
About this Cat
Olivia is a sweet and sassy rescue who has blossomed into a loving, affectionate companion. She adores her humans, happily following you around the yard like a fancy little puppy. Back scratches, head rubs, and being carried around are her absolute favorites. This charming girl is box trained, enjoys nibbling on kibble throughout the day, and prefers her wet food chunky rather than pâté. She is mostly deaf and can only hear high-pitched sounds, but that doesn’t slow her down one bit—she still knows how to make her presence known when it’s cuddle time. Olivia isn’t a furniture shredder but she does need something to climb on and a cat tower or scratching post will make her happy. She would thrive as the only pet in the home, as other animals tend to make her bristly. We’ve loved fostering her, but with two other cats in the house, it’s hard to give her the peace she deserves. If you’re looking for a devoted, people-loving cat with a little extra personality, Olivia is ready to be your loyal sidekick. Indoor only for her longevity. Spayed, healthy, and ready for her forever home. This cat is offered for adoption due to the owner's personal circumstances.
